  • The brachistochrone curve is the fastest way a ball can roll from point A to point B. How closely can we replicate that in the limited workspace that is RollerCoaster Tycoon 2?

    You can apply snell's law to find the ideal curve with the limited track pieces you have.
    The Bachistichrone curve is simply snell's law applied infinitely many times
    The bachistichrone durbe dipping below the end elevation is only necessary if you wanted to do the variation where a ball dropped from any height will oscillate with the same period no matter the starting point

    If there was no friction any steepness slope reach the same top speed since all the potential energy would be converted to kinetic energy. It's not so much that the steeper slope gets the coaster reaching a higher top speed (though this is true with friction), it's that it gets closer to it's top speed earlier and thus has a higher average speed.
